BSc (Hons) in Banking and Finance/Diplome National (DN)

Course Overview

This programme is designed to cover the essential understanding that you need to prepare for a successful career in banking and financial services.

You will have the opportunity to investigate and analyse a range of issues relating to the financial markets, the core elements of banking and the financial world at large. In the first year you will get to grips with the workings of the sector both from an organisational point of view and in respect of the financial markets. The second year builds specific understanding of the commercial environment in which banks operate. In the final year the focus is on developing strategic concepts and enhancing analytical skills. There is also an opportunity to undertake a work placement within the industry.

Career Prospects

The local financial services sector is fast expanding and Mauritius is striving to become a dynamic and innovative financial hub of international repute. There is an increased demand for well trained graduates in the financial services industry. Graduates will be employed in banks, non-bank financial institutions (insurance, leasing, investment, global business, stockbroking), public and private sector.

Course Structure

Semestre 1

  • Effective Presentation Skills
  • Renforcement de la Langue Française
  • Social and Environmental Responsibility 1
  • Principles of Accounting
  • Principles of Management
  • Principles of Marketing
  • Business Mathematics 1
  • Business Statistics 1
  • Microeconomics 1

Semestre 2

  • Accounting for Bankers
  • Computing for Bankers
  • Introduction to Law
  • Financial Markets 1
  • Economics of Money and Banking
  • Business Mathematics 2
  • Business Statistics 2
  • Macroeconomic Analysis 1

Semestre 3

  • Introduction to STATA
  • Research Methodology for Finance 1
  • Social and Environmental Responsibility 2
  • Credit Analysis 1
  • The Legal Banking Environment
  • Treasury
  • Microeconomics 2
  • Advance Business Statistics 1
  • Advanced Mathematics 1
  • Macroeconomic Analysis 2

Semestre 4

  • Legal Framework of Branch Banking
  • Supervised Project
  • International Trade Documentation and Payments
  • Credit Analysis 2
  • Advanced Business Statistics 2
  • Advanced Mathematics 2
  • Microeconomics 3
  • Macroeconomic Analysis 3

Semestre 5

  • Projet Personnel Professionnel (Banque et Finance) (PPP)
  • Research Methodology for Finance 2
  • Social and Environmental Responsibility 3
  • Bank Regulation & Resolution of Banking Crises
  • Financial Markets 2
  • International Trade Finance
  • Econometrics 1 / Integrity & Ethics 1
  • Financial Mathematics

Semestre 6

  • Français des Affaires
  • Research Project
  • Internship (12 weeks)
  • Econometrics 2 / Integrity & Ethics 2
  • Financial Management
  • Principles of Investment
